Make Cookies: Whip butter and sugar until creamy. Add vanilla and milk. Sift in flour, cocoa, baking powder, and soda. Fold in white chocolate chips. Roll into 6 balls and flatten slightly.
Bake and Shape: Bake at 180°C for 12-15 minutes. Use a round cutter to scoot into a circle while warm. Cool completely.
Make Frosting: Whip butter until smooth. Add icing sugar and cocoa powder. Pour in aquafaba and whip on high speed until light and airy.
Make Marshmallow Ghosts: Melt white chocolate in a bain-marie. Drizzle over marshmallows on toothpicks. Freeze for 2-4 minutes to set.
Assemble: Pipe frosting on each cookie. Drizzle with white chocolate and place a marshmallow ghost in the center. Melt dark chocolate and pipe 3 dots for the ghost's eyes and mouth.
